Balancing Work and Family Life as a Remote Dad
Being a remote dad presents unique situations. While the flexibility of working from home can be fantastic, it also requires meticulous organization to successfully balance work and family life.
One of the biggest hurdles is creating clear delimitations between work time and personal time. Suddenly, your office can be just a few steps from the kitchen, making it harder to transition gears. It's important to designate a specific workspace, even if it's just a corner of your living room, and to communicate your family when you're in the office.
Furthermore, remote dads often end up handling more household responsibilities. From getting dinner ready to doing laundry, there can be a lot to handle. It's valuable to engage the whole family in household tasks, distributing responsibilities fairly.
In essence, being a remote dad is a rewarding experience. By embracing the uncommon situations it presents, you can create a balanced life that allows you to be both a successful professional and a present father.
